An electric bulb rated $50 \mathrm{~W}-200 \mathrm{~V}$ is connected across a $100 \mathrm{~V}$ supply. The power dissipation of the bulb is :
  • A$12.5 \mathrm{~W}$
  • B$25 \mathrm{~W}$
  • C$50 \mathrm{~W}$
  • D$100 \mathrm{~W}$
